Linear Decision Functions is an AI model developed by Bell Laboratories (United States), first published in June 1962. It works in the mathematics domain, on tasks such as binary classification. It counts among the frontier models: the systems trained with the most compute of their moment.

Training it took an estimated 1.6×10⁶ FLOP of compute (estimation method: hardware). It was trained on roughly 500 datapoints.

Epoch AI rates the confidence of this record as speculative.
